gpt4 book ai didi

perl - 设置通用 perl/cpan 环境

转载 作者:行者123 更新时间:2023-12-02 01:35:23 25 4
gpt4 key购买 nike

所以我现在在家里享受 Perl 带来的乐趣已经有一段时间了。

当你在团队中开发 Perl 模块(在我的例子中它主要是催化剂)时,事情会变得多么困难?我们如何确保我们都有相同的开发环境(Perl/模块版本)?仅仅通过跟上 CPAN 的更新就可以了吗?有些团队是否设置了他们的“私有(private)”CPAN?

最佳答案

使用以下东西应该会让您的生活更轻松。

查看 local::lib,然后您可以轻松创建一个服务器,每个成员也可以同步这些模块。

您可能并不真的想镜像所有 cpan。只是最新的模块,这就是您使用 minicpan 的原因。

如果您使用 Task::Kensho 中推荐的模块那么使用最新版本应该不是问题,因为它们应该会令人惊讶地改变你的 API。基本上,通过这样做,您可以确保您的团队不会重新发明轮子,或者希望使用 3 个不同的模块来做同样的事情。

并且您希望确保您的团队使用良好的 Perl 编码实践,而不是糟糕的实践。有很多不好的。阅读 Perl Best Practices ,请记住,这只是一个指南,您应该根据您的团队和风格进行调整。

关于perl - 设置通用 perl/cpan 环境,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2575843/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com